Candy Apple Red is a difficult colour to do. As you may well be aware it’s a silver base coat with layers of clear red lacquer applied on top.
We do it the same way as Fender did. It’s definitely not an exact science as the depth of colour is affected by the thickness and number of coats, and the shade of the base coat.
We’ve experimented over the years using different base coat combinations, starting with white and then adding silver etc.
